The Power of Good Fruits: Boosting Your Immune System

Fruits are nature’s sweet and nutritious gift to humanity. Packed with essential vitamins, minerals, antioxidants, and dietary fiber, fruits play an important part in ensuring the effective functioning of the human body. Incorporating a variety of fruits into your daily diet can have a great impact on your overall health and well-being.

Oranges are renowned for their high vitamin C content, which supports the immune system and aids in wound healing. They are also a great source of fiber and antioxidants, promoting digestion reducing the risk of chronic diseases.

Bananas helps regulate blood pressure and maintain heart health,because it’s rich in potassium. They are also an excellent source of energy due to their high carbohydrate content, making them a favorite among athletes.

Blueberries, strawberries, and raspberries are packed with antioxidants, which combat oxidative stress and reduce the risk of age-related diseases. They are also low in calories and high in fiber, promoting weight management.

The saying “an apple a day keeps the doctor away” holds true. Apples are a good source of dietary fiber, which aids in digestion and helps control blood sugar levels. They also contain vitamins and minerals that support overall health.

Also,avocados are often treated as vegetables. They are rich in healthy fats, particularly monounsaturated fats, which are beneficial for heart health. Avocados are also loaded with fiber, vitamins, and minerals.

Kiwis are a powerhouse of vitamin C, vitamin K, vitamin E, and dietary fiber. They contribute to healthy skin, strong bones, and a robust immune system. Their unique combination of nutrients makes them an excellent addition to any diet.

Pomegranates are packed with antioxidants, particularly punicalagins and anthocyanins, which may help protect against chronic diseases like heart disease and cancer. They also support healthy blood circulation.

Grapes, especially red and purple varieties, are rich in resveratrol, a compound with potential health benefits, including cardiovascular protection. They are also a good source of vitamin K and antioxidants.

Incorporating these fruits into your daily diet can help to improve energy levels, better digestion, enhanced immune function, and reduced risk of chronic diseases. Remember to vary your fruit choices to ensure you receive a wide range of nutrients and benefits. Whether enjoyed fresh, in smoothies, or as part of a delicious fruit salad, these natural fruits can significantly contribute to the effective functioning of your body, allowing you to live a healthier and more vibrant life.
